The Berry W carabiner from Climbing Technology is a versatile and lightweight accessory for climbing enthusiasts. This set consists of six colorful carabiners that are ideal for use with friends and nuts or can be used to create custom quickdraws in the desired length. Weighing only 38 grams per carabiner, they are particularly handy and excellent for alpine climbing. The carabiners are made from durable aluminum and offer a maximum load capacity of up to 24 kN in longitudinal pull, making them a reliable choice for demanding climbing conditions. The wire gate closures ensure safe handling, while the vibrant colors allow for easy differentiation. Made in Italy, these carabiners meet the UIAA 121 standard, underscoring their quality and safety.
